This book is designed to be a quick revision on the normal anatomy of various systems namely the cardiovascular, respiratory, musculoskeletal, gastrointestinal, reproductive, nervous and urinary. Each of the system is discussed in their own chapter. Although not exhaustive, the authors have attempted to extract as many quranic verses and hadith from Prophet Muhammad s.a.w. that relate to each system. In addition, each chapter is presented with contributions from early Muslim physicians and surgeons on the clinical-related knowledge and techniques during the early era...
